Seoul, South Korea, July 24 - The giant South Korean appliances, LG Electronics Inc., has performed in Colombia its 100-inch laser TV called “Hecto”, to be marketed in the coming months at a cost approximately $ 15,000.

"The 100-inch Laser TV LG projector has a latest technology and is perfect for the room," said Angelo Marconi, Product Manager of LG Electronics entertainment Colombia. "Our commitment is to offer the most innovative products for our consumers to enjoy the best entertainment experience."

The model, a home theater system that includes an immersive display, has an advanced lighting system based on the laser, which offers crisp imaging with a resolution of Full HD (FULL HD) 1080p.

Unlike other similar-inch TVs, the “Hecto” only need 56 inches away from the screen for 100 inch FULL HD image, because of its external projection unit a short distance (UST, according to its acronym in English) .

LG is working to make their products with higher quality and more environmentally friendly. To this end, the “Hecto” has eliminated the need to use mercury laser based on your lighting system, which uses diodes that provide superior image quality, with a lifespan of up to 25,000 hours, or five times longer than regular bulbs of mercury.
